Rendez-Vous de Septembre cancelled for the second year amid ongoing COVID restrictions

The Rendez-Vous de Septembre (RVS), the re/insurance industry’s annual gathering in Monte Carlo September, has been cancelled following weeks of speculation that it might take place in a different format.

RVS admitted in a statement that, with vaccination campaigns being rolled out across the world, the situation could look considerably better in the second half of 2021, but for now it remains impossible to predict how quickly social distancing restrictions will be lifted.

Claude Tendil, president of the RVS event, which has been running since 1957, said in a statement that the guiding principle behind the decision was safety, but insisted he has “faith in 2022”.

This is the second year in a row that the event has been cancelled due to the COVID-19 pandemic.

The statement said: “Faced with major uncertainties regarding the health situation and various restrictions in terms of movement and assembly in September, all the members of the RVS Association have decided to cancel the 2021 conference. Nevertheless, in the week of September 13 the organizing committee will organize conferences and round tables on the insurance and reinsurance industry. The next RVS should therefore take place from September 10 to 14, 2022, in Monaco.”

Tendil said: “The guiding principle behind this decision was above all the safety of the women and men invited to attend the RVS. The professional encounters and the quality of the discussions that take place in Monte Carlo are irreplaceable; we have faith in 2022."
